...CRITICAL FIRE WEATHER CONDITIONS LIKELY THURSDAY SOUTHWEST NEW
MEXICO AND SOUTH CENTRAL MOUNTAINS OF NEW MEXICO...
Dry and breezy weather pattern Wednesday and Thursday will set
the stage for critical fire weather conditions across the New
Mexico fire zones for Thursday. A shortwave trough coming across
the Southern Rockies will induce surface low pressure in the
Southern Plains on Thursday. West winds of 20 to 25 mph are
forecast with gusts to 35 mph during the afternoon. Minimum
relative humidity values of 7 to 15 percent are forecast.
Widespread tree mortality and die back fuels will increase the
wildfire risk as ERCs climb towards the 90th percentile.
The National Weather Service in El Paso Tx/Santa Teresa has
issued a Red Flag Warning, which is in effect from 10 AM to 8 PM
MDT Thursday. The Fire Weather Watch is no longer in effect.
* AFFECTED AREA...New Mexico Fire Weather Zones 110, 111, 112, and
113, including the Southwest Mountains and Gila NF, the
Southwest Deserts and Lowlands, the South Central Lowlands and
Southern Rio Grande Valley, and the Capitan and Sacramento
Mountains.
* TIMING...winds increasing after 10 am, and peaking in the
late afternoon hours.
* WINDS...West 15 to 25 mph with gusts up to 35 mph.
* RELATIVE HUMIDITY...7-10 percent.
* EXPERIMENTAL RFTI...3 to 5, Near Critical to Critical.
* IMPACTS...any fires that develop will likely spread rapidly.
Outdoor burning is not recommended.

A Red Flag Warning means that critical fire weather conditions
are either occurring now, or will shortly. A combination of
strong winds, low relative humidity, and warm temperatures can
contribute to extreme fire behavior.
